Baltimore City Code

§ 25-13. Withholding payments.

(a) For outstanding obligations.

The City may withhold or cause to be withheld from the contractor so much of the accrued payments as may be considered necessary:

(1) to pay such laborers, mechanics, and apprentices employed by the contractor or any subcontractor the full amount of wages required by the provisions of this subtitle; and

(2) to satisfy any liability of any contractor or subcontractor for any penalties as provided herein.

(b) For failure to post rates.

The City may also withhold payments from any contractor who has failed to post and keep posted a copy of the regular hourly rates as required herein, until such default shall have been corrected.
